Transaction 4830d72ca3b3ff264d5094dea18377995dd043aa18ebdda18de31e038845712f
4 Input
2 Outputs
- 4830d72ca3b3ff264d5094dea18377995dd043aa18ebdda18de31e038845712f:0
- 4830d72ca3b3ff264d5094dea18377995dd043aa18ebdda18de31e038845712f:1
value 10904786
address 37bSaFZwPbMPpt3HdAQRt4mSpiAey4J6YU
value 2401424
address 3BMEXBsRJM5VATEiqVGmrGA86w39JZPAj9